How far away is Enid from Oklahoma City?
Enid, Oklahoma to Oklahoma City, Oklahoma is 96.2 miles, a drive of about 1 hour 40 minutes. Drive Safely and ChaCha again soon!

About Oklahoma
Oklahoma, located in the central United States, is bordered by New Mexico, Colorado, Kansas, Missouri, Arkansas, and Texas. Its climate is moderate with warm summers and cold winters. Temperatures in the winter on average are about 37°F (3°C) and in the summer the average is around 82°F (28°C). Oklahoma City is one of the windiest cities in the United States and Oklahoma is prone to tornados.
